"I strongly condemn yesterday
evening’s terrorist attack in the Israeli town of Rishon Letzion,"
said Foreign Minister Jan Petersen.
"My thoughts are first and foremost
with those who have been bereaved. But my reaction to the people
behind such terrorist attacks is one of anger and abhorrence. Their
goal is obviously to prevent the establishment of a dialogue and
negotiations. The Palestinian authorities must do everything in
their power to ensure that the people responsible for this atrocity
are arrested and brought to trial. I urge the parties to do what
they can to ensure security for everyone and to prevent the
extremists from controlling developments in the Middle East. I hope
that this attack will not be met by a counterattack that will
continue the spiral of violence in the region," said the Foreign
Minister.
